Tehran’s Warning and the Shadow of World War IIIA senior official in Tehran recently declared that Iran’s conflict with the United States is far from over, signaling that despite diplomatic efforts and temporary pauses in hostilities, tensions between the two nations remain deeply entrenched. The comments reflect the ongoing volatility in the Middle East and highlight the fragile nature of any agreements that may be reached between regional powers. Iranian leaders continue to project defiance toward the West while emphasizing their determination to pursue their strategic objectives regardless of international pressure.

These developments come amid a broader regional struggle involving Iran, Israel, and major world powers. Although negotiations and ceasefire efforts have been pursued, recurring threats, military posturing, and ideological hostility demonstrate that the underlying conflict remains unresolved. Analysts continue to warn that the Middle East remains one of the most likely flashpoints for a major international confrontation.
